It looks like there are two types of customers now. This is from Octopus trackers FAQs, "Customers joining Tracker from the 11th December 2023 will be on our new pricing formula:... "Customers who joined Tracker before 11th December 2023 will be on our old pricing" And all the regional charging formulae are listed in the FAQs
